Add device-tree support for the following SoMs:
- Mercury SA1 (cyclone5)
- Mercury+ SA2 (cyclone5)
- Mercury+ AA1 (arria10)

Further add device-tree support for the corresponding carrier boards:
- Mercury+ PE1
- Mercury+ PE3
- Mercury+ ST1

Finally, provide generic support for combinations of the above with
one of the boot-modes
- SD
- eMMC
- QSPI

All of the above elements can be freely combined, with the combinations
specified in the provided .dts files. This renders the existing .dts file
unnecessary. Any additional minor fixes to the dtbs_checks are applied
separately.

This approach is also necessary for integrating with the corresponding
bootloader using dts/upstream, which is one of the reasons for the .dtsi
split.

v6 -> v7:
- dt-bindings: alphabetic order for aa1 variants fixed

v5 -> v6:
- update to recent kernel version
- add Arnd Bergman in CC (refered to OSS / Amsterdam)
- add Matthew Gerlach in CC
- add chee tien fong in CC
- change phy-mode "rgmii" to "rgmii-id", due to binding checks, similar
  boards in that context and the allowing internal delay (id) or strict
  no internal delay, seems to make no difference here
- removal of compatibility "spansion,s25fl512s" due to deprecation of
  older vendor properties for "jedec,spi-nor"
- change commit header wording "combinations" to "variants"

v4 -> v5:
- separate generic socfpga dt fixes from this patch set. The focus of this
  patch set is the dts/dtsi files and related bindings, not additional
  intel/socfpga refactoring

v3 -> v4:
- add separate patch to match "snps,dwmac" compatible in corresponding
  driver, required by binding check
- replace non-standard node names in .dtsi files by node names recommended
  by the device tree standard v0.4

v2 -> v3:
- dropped the patch to add the socfpga clock bindings:
  Documentation/devicetree/bindings/clock/altr,socfpga-a10.yaml
  reason: refactoring the "altr,socfpga-" TXT files to .yaml files is a
  different story involving several other files, thus can be part of a
  future patch series, not related to the current upstreaming the
  Enclustra DTS support, so dropped
- adjust comments on boot mode selection
- adjust titles to several bindings patches

v1 -> v2:
- split bindings and DT adjustments/additions
- add several fixes to the socfpga.dtsi and socfpga_arria10.dtsi where
  bindings did not match
- extend existing bindings by properties and nods from arria10 setup
- implement the clock binding altr,socfpga-a10.yaml based on existing
  text file, rudimentary datasheet study and requirements of the
  particular DT setup
